Incident Overview

GUIDO The Mechanics ($GUIDO) suffered a rugpull by deployer-related EOA, losing 62,695 $USD.

$GUIDO, an ERC20 token, experienced a significant liquidity drain from the UniSwap pool by an EOA address related to the token's deployer. The scammer was able to steal approximately 36 $ETH, which at the time was worth around 62,695 $USD. The stolen funds were subsequently moved across multiple EOA addresses.
